Coverage by Model
A brand can be strong in one engine and invisible in another. Coverage by Model shows the share of each engine's answers that actually name you, so you can see which models know you and which do not, out of the answers each one returned.
- Per-engine coverage, out of the answers that engine returned.
- Engines that returned nothing are excluded, not scored as zero.
- 3 engines on Pulse, 5 on Panorama.

Accuracy Over Time
The claims log becomes a tracker across runs: every flagged claim is tagged new, persisted, corrected, or reappeared, with an accuracy-rate trend, so you can tell whether a known bad claim is still out there or finally gone.
- Claim states across runs, with corrected claims surfaced as wins.
- An accuracy-rate line across every cycle.
- Corrected means the engines stopped repeating it.

Claims AI States as Fact Beta
Every claim an engine states about you that scoring flagged, checked against a snapshot of your own website and sorted by where it likely came from. A model error is something AI got wrong. A self-published claim is one AI repeated from your own site as fact, which is fine when your site proves it and worth fixing when it does not. A third-party figure came from another site. The fix is different for each, so the log tells you which is which. You get the final say on every entry.
- Each flag is verified against your own site and cited, or marked unverifiable, never presented with false confidence.
- Unproven claims from your own site are your fastest win: add the awarding body, the year, or a link, or soften the superlative.
- Re-sort any claim yourself. Only model errors count against your accuracy rate, and your HiBot Score never moves when you do.
- Nothing is deleted. Remove a false positive and restore it whenever you want.
